Human-in-the-loop controls for AI agents

AI agents become much safer when they are designed to pause. The goal is not to prevent automation. The goal is to make sure important actions pass through the right human checkpoint.

Separate low-risk help from consequential action

Search, summarization, and internal drafting can often move quickly. Sending client-facing text, submitting forms, changing records, or escalating decisions should require review.

The workflow should make that distinction explicit.

02

Make approval context complete

A reviewer should see the proposed action, source citations, retrieved context, prompt history, and the reason the agent is asking.

Approval is only meaningful when the human has enough information to say yes or no.

03

Log approvals as evidence

Approvals should become part of the audit record, alongside the prompt, retrieved sources, tool calls, and final output.

That creates a reviewable chain from user request to agent suggestion to human decision.
